For four years, the rhythm was a metronome: every Monday, the market knew Michael Saylor would likely announce another Bitcoin purchase. It became a psychological anchor, a digital heartbeat for the speculative narrative of institutional accumulation. Then, last week, the beat stopped. The announcement was quiet, tucked into a routine SEC filing: MicroStrategy would pause its weekly Bitcoin acquisitions and instead increase its cash reserves. No fanfare. No Elon tweet. Just a whisper from a $30 billion proxy for the Bitcoin market. And in the stillness, a chill ran through the narrative capital that had been built around this single entity. Context is not just protocol architecture; it is the story of the actors who hold the keys. MicroStrategy is not a protocol builder. It is the largest publicly traded holder of Bitcoin, with over 214,000 BTC on its balance sheet—a position accumulated through a relentless, almost ritualistic, strategy of debt-financed purchases. Michael Saylor, the CEO, transformed himself from a software executive into a crypto oracle, a man whose personal conviction became a market signal. The market did not just expect him to buy; it internalized his buying as a foundational pillar of the "infinite institutional demand" thesis. This thesis was a powerful social consensus—a belief that a certain class of capital would always absorb Bitcoin supply. But social consensus is fragile. The core insight here is not about the dollar amount of cash or the absence of a purchase. It is about the mechanism of narrative entropy. For years, Saylor’s buying was a self-reinforcing loop: his purchases drove price appreciation, which validated his strategy, which attracted imitators, which drove more price. This is a classic positive feedback narrative, what I call narrative helix. But a helix can unwind. The pause introduces a new variable: uncertainty. The market now must price not only Saylor’s existing holdings but also the possibility of a future where he might sell. Even if he never sells, the mere possibility damages the purity of the narrative. I have seen this pattern before—in DeFi protocols where a founder’s sudden withdrawal of liquidity triggered cascading exits. It is a crisis of confidence, not fundamentals. The data confirms this sentiment shift: over the 72 hours following the filing, on-chain analytics showed a subtle increase in Bitcoin outflows from exchanges to cold storage, suggesting retail investors are preemptively securing assets—a defensive response to a perceived weakening of the institutional floor.
